There are a couple differences here that are worth noting in terms of what they might mean for production. This sketch, and it is a bit rough in a number of important places, still tells me that I can cut down on some of the unnecessary complexity I bring to a lot of images.

Notably, I should probably drop the "red line anatomy layer" fans of my stream are so used to seeing. I could however just make a slightly tighter sketch layer, and I can alter with transform tools as needed.


The color layer sees some similar conveniences added in. I'm not too sure how well it will work in other images but it works okay here. What we've got going on is, for /co/lette here, just two layers of color. A base layer, which was like what you see on the sheep. And then a color layer that focused on emphasizing two things, where light is hitting her and what objects are closer to us.


The effect looks pretty nice I think! The anatomy fixes are important of course, but that's not what I was testing for here. "Skipping" the red anatomy layer may help work load significantly.
